Describe the two alternative for specifying structural constraints on relationships types?
AysviL [449]

Answer:

They are the cardinality ratio and participation constraints.

Explanation:

The Cardinality Ratio: This is for the binary relationship that specifies the max number of instances of relationships in which an entry can take part in. As an example, the Student Of binary relationship form, School: Student, the cardinality ratio of this is 1: N. and that means each of the schools can be mapped to any number of students, however, one student can be mapped to only one school. And various possible cardinality ratios for various types of binary relationships can be 1: N, N:1, 1:1, and M: N.

Participation constraint: This stipulates that an entity being be contingent upon another entity through relationship form. And it stipulates the least figure of instances of relationship which each of the entity can indulge in, and is often termed as least cardinality constraint. And we have participation types: partial and total.

The IF function allows the user to make logical comparison among values.

The formula to enter in cell 15 is:  

\mathbf{=IF(\$A\$4 > \$A\$3, "yes", "no")}

In Excel, the syntax of an IF function is:

\mathbf{ = IF ( logical_test , [value_if_true] , [value_if_false] ) }

The representation in the above formula is as follows:

  • logical_test  <em>are the values to be compared</em>
  • [value_if_true] <em>is the return value if the condition is true</em>
  • [value_if_false] <em>is the return value if the condition is false</em>

The cells to compare are given as:  Cell A3 and Cell A4

Where cell A4 contains the car price

So, the IF function is:

\mathbf{=IF(A4 > A3, "yes", "no")}

First, the formula checks if the value of A4 is exceeds A3.

  • If true, the function returns "yes"
  • Else, it returns "no"

To make use of the absolute cell referencing., we simply include the dollar sign between the cell names

Hence, the required formula is:

\mathbf{=IF(\$A\$4 > \$A\$3, "yes", "no")}
